Item 5.02.
Departure of Directors or Certain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Certain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ers.

(e)           Change in Control Agreement.  On January 19, 2016, Town Square Bank (the “Bank”), the wholly owned subsidiary of Poage Bankshares, Inc. (the “Company”), entered into a change in control agreement (the “Agreement”) with Miles R. Armentrout (the “Executive”) and three other officers.  Each agreement is substantially similar.  The Agreement has a fixed term of one year and may be extended at the discretion of the Board of Directors of the Bank.  However, in the event the Company enters into a definitive agreement (“Definitive Agreement”) to engage in a transaction that would be considered a change in control (as defined in the Agreement), or a change in control otherwise occurs, the Agreement will automatically renew for a period of one year following the effective time of the change in control, except in the event the Definitive Agreement is terminated or the change in control does not occur, the term of the Agreement will not renew.

In the event Executive’s employment is terminated subsequent to a change in control during the term of the Agreement either by the Bank for a reason other than cause (as defined in the Agreement) or by Executive for good reason (as defined in the Agreement), then the Bank will pay the Executive an amount equal to one time’s the Executive’s annual base salary at the time of the change in control in a lump sum.   In addition to the cash severance payment, Executive would be entitled to the continuation of non-taxable medical and dental coverage for twelve months following Executive’s termination of employment.  In the event payments made to Executive constitute an “excess parachute payment” as defined under Section 280G of the Internal Revenue Code, the payments will be reduced to avoid this result.

The foregoing description of the Agreement is qualified in its entirety by reference to the Agreement attached hereto as exhibit 10.1 of this Current Report on Form 8-K, and is incorporated by reference into this Item 5.02.
